In addition to this, upright cycling in particular works the abdominal... WebMay 7, 2024 · The main areas recumbent bikes work are in your legs. They help tone the muscles and give your legs a more defined appearance. The hamstrings and quadriceps in your thighs work as you bend and extend your knees. The muscles in your calves — the gastrocnemius and the soleus — engage as you rotate your ankles to push the pedals.

Because bike riding is a low-impact exercise, it puts less stress on weight-bearing joints. This not only includes your knees, but also your hips and feet.
